Transaction 2115349c69c997ebffe4c33caed79c7ca3ece9049bb8bad63f1ccc75259c245c
1 Input
1 Output
-
2115349c69c997ebffe4c33caed79c7ca3ece9049bb8bad63f1ccc75259c245c:0
- value
- 2572676
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b4407577dd96e8eb515d77782c03987748d9f3f5 OP_EQUAL
- address
- 3J86mkeYWhxppZkCuB2Y8Yvm3ADTdA1Jfe